public class MailboxIdentityStore extends JdbcAbstractStore
JdbcAbstractStore.Creator<T>, JdbcAbstractStore.DataType, JdbcAbstractStore.EntityPopulator<T>, JdbcAbstractStore.SqlOperation<R>, JdbcAbstractStore.StatementValues<T>datasource, logger| Constructor and Description |
|---|
MailboxIdentityStore(javax.sql.DataSource dataSource) |
| Modifier and Type | Method and Description |
|---|---|
void |
create(Item mboxItem,
java.lang.String id,
Identity identity) |
void |
delete(Item item) |
void |
delete(Item mboxItem,
java.lang.String id) |
Identity |
get(Item mboxItem,
java.lang.String id) |
java.util.List<IdentityDescription> |
getDescriptions(ItemValue<Mailbox> mboxItemValue) |
void |
update(Item mboxItem,
java.lang.String id,
Identity identity) |
batchInsert, batchInsert, delete, delete, delete, doOrContinue, doOrFail, getConnection, insert, insert, insert, insert, insertAndReturn, insertWithSerial, lastInsertId, select, select, select, unique, unique, unique, unique, unique, update, update, update, update, updatepublic MailboxIdentityStore(javax.sql.DataSource dataSource)
public void create(Item mboxItem, java.lang.String id, Identity identity) throws java.sql.SQLException
java.sql.SQLExceptionpublic void update(Item mboxItem, java.lang.String id, Identity identity) throws java.sql.SQLException
java.sql.SQLExceptionpublic void delete(Item mboxItem, java.lang.String id) throws java.sql.SQLException
java.sql.SQLExceptionpublic Identity get(Item mboxItem, java.lang.String id) throws java.sql.SQLException
java.sql.SQLExceptionpublic void delete(Item item) throws java.sql.SQLException
java.sql.SQLExceptionpublic java.util.List<IdentityDescription> getDescriptions(ItemValue<Mailbox> mboxItemValue) throws java.sql.SQLException
java.sql.SQLExceptionCopyright © 2022. All Rights Reserved.